早期练功对腰椎间盘突出症术后椎间隙高度及康复疗效的影响

摘要
目的本课题通过对腰椎间盘突出症术后早期练功组与对照组的临床观察,了解术后手术椎间隙高度的变化及与康复疗效情况。探讨早期练功对术后椎间隙高度及康复疗效的影响,为今后深入研究早期练功在维持椎间隙高度及术后康复方面所起的作用,提供理论依据。
     方法对2007年3月起至2007年10月期间在广州中医药大学第一附属医院脊柱骨科行开窗减压髓核摘除术的患者进行随机分为练功组和对照组,观察患者术前、术后1个月和术后6个月手术椎间隙高度及Oswestry功能障碍指数问卷表的评分(ODI)。采用严格的统计分析,对组间差异及相关因素进行研究。
     结果本课题所纳入的41名患者,术后手术椎间隙高度有明显丢失,差异具有显著性(P<0.05),练功组与对照组相比,术后6个月时手术椎间隙丢失量较少,差异具有显著性(P<0.05)。术后6个月椎间隙最大丢失量为术前椎间隙高度的56%。两组术后ODI有明显的降低,与对照组相比练功对于患者术后ODI的影响更显著(P<0.05)。术后6个月,手术椎间隙高度与ODI有显著负相关性(相关性系数为r=-0.423,P<0.05)。而术后手术椎间隙丢失的高度与相邻椎间隙高度的变化量无相关关系(P>0.05)。术后椎间隙丢失的高度与患者年龄、术中髓核摘除量均无相关关系(P>0.05)。
     结论早期练功患者术后ODI较对照组更低,康复疗效更好,提示临床上应广泛开展,提高术后康复疗效。开窗减压髓核摘除术后手术椎间隙高度在一定范围内具有显著丢失,术后早期练功对减缓手术椎间隙高度的丢失具有积极意义。而手术椎间隙高度的丢失量不受年龄和手术过程中髓核摘除量的影响。术后椎间隙高度的丢失量在一定范围内可作为评价术后康复疗效的参考依据之一。手术椎间隙高度丢失后不会对其相邻上下椎间隙的高度造成影响。开窗减压髓核摘除术对腰椎间盘突出症患者ODI具有较强的影响,术后患者康复效果明显。
Objective:In this thesis,we observe practice group and control group of Lumbar disc herniation posterior windowing postoperative patients, understanding the height of vertebrae interval and rehabilitative effect,and offer thereunder for the future lucubrate the forepart practice skill on keep the height of vertebrae interval and rehabilitative effect.
     Methods:We grouping the patient of operation in The First Affilated Hospital of Guangzhou Traditional Chinese Medicine University from 2007 March to October.We observe the different between practice group and control group onthe height of vertebrae interval and the Oswestry disability index(ODI) in preoperative,one month,six month.We analyse the different between practice group and control groupand correlative factor through statistics.
     Result:The height of lumbar vertebrae interval of all 41 cases have losing in various degree after operation(P<0.05).Practice group lost fewer the height of lumbar vertebrae interval than control group on six month later (P<0.05).And the most lost height 56%compared preoperative.ODI has reduced in postoperative,specially in the practice group(P<0.05).After six month, there is the most negative relativity between the height of lumbar vertebrae interval and ODI(r=-0.423,P<0.05).And there is not relationship between the height of operation vertebrae interval and the height of border upon vertebrae interval(P>0.05).And the change of the height of operation vertebrae interval is not because of patients age and quantity of extirpated intervertebral disc(P>0.05).
     Conclusion:Compared control group,forepart practice skill patients has lower ODI and better rehabilitative effect.Forepart practice skill should be spread widely,to make the rehabilitative effect better.The height of lumbar vertebrae interval of all have losing in various degree after operation. Forepart practice skill make actively on the reducedthe height losting.And the change of the height of operation vertebrae interval is not effected by patient's age and quantity of extirpated intervertebral disc.The losted height of vertebrae interval is one of the according for rehabilitative effect. There is not relationship between the height of operation vertebrae interval and the height of border upon vertebrae interval.The posterior windowing operation is a good method for lumbar disc herniation patients and the ODI is obviously cut down.
